To encourage first-timers to enter the real estate market, various governments offer programs, loans, tax incentives, and grants aimed at helping first-time buyers to, well, buy.Fha First Time Home Buyer Down Payment Assistance Down Payment Assistance (DPA) The Down payment assistance program provides assistance to qualified first time homebuyers for down payment and closing costs associated with purchasing a home. The amount of assistance provided will be determined based on your household income. A household can qualify as very low income, low income, and moderate.

Federal Housing Administration (FHA) Loans FHA loans are a good option for first-time homebuyers with poor credit or anyone who doesn’t have 20% to put toward a down payment.
As a state agency, THDA designed the Great Choice Home Loan program so that lenders are able to say "yes" to more first-time homebuyers. Responsible lending is our top priority. We only offer 30-year, fixed interest rate home loans, and we’ve never offered anything else.
